Can I use Dell Mobile Connect on any PC?

Dell Mobile Connect works in the same way that Your Phone does; you can connect your Android or iOS phone to your Windows 10 PC via Bluetooth. Previously, Dell Mobile Connect was an exclusive feature on Dell PCs. However, there is a way to install Dell Mobile Connect on any Windows 10 PC.

How can connect mobile to PC?

Connect the USB cable that shipped with your phone to your computer, then plug it into the phone’s USB port. Next, to configure your Android device for sharing mobile internet: Open Settings > Network & internet > Hotspot & tethering. Tap the USB tethering slider to enable it.

How can I see my phone screen on my PC?

How to View Your Android Screen on PC or Mac via USBConnect your Android phone to your PC via USB.Extract scrcpy to a folder on your computer.Run the scrcpy app in the folder.Click Find Devices and select your phone.Scrcpy will start up; you can now view your phone screen on your PC.

Can I connect my phone to a monitor?

A popular feature on several Android phones is the capability to connect the phone to an HDMI TV set or monitor. To make that connection, the phone must have an HDMI connector, and you need to buy an HDMI cable. After doing so, you can enjoy viewing your phone’s media on a larger-size screen.

Is it better to tether or hotspot?

Tethering via wired connection is undoubtedly more secure as both the devices are connected through short cables. Connections via hotspot can be intercepted using software such as Wifi sniffers. It is highly recommended to set strong passwords and to use advanced security protocols like WPA2.

How can I make my hotspot stronger?

On Pixel and other stock-Android smartphones, however, you can increase the Wi-Fi hotspot speed by following these steps:Go to “Settings”Select “Network & Internet”Tap on “Hotspot & Tethering”, followed by “Advanced” and look for AP Band to change the Wi-Fi frequencies.

Does Bluetooth use more battery than WiFi?

No. Having Bluetooth turned on all the time won’t drain your battery any more than having Wi-Fi on when you’re not connected to a network directly. This widespread misinterpretation has a lot of people turning off their Wi-Fi and Bluetooth when they are not actively using them, to save their phone’s battery power.

Should you turn Bluetooth off when not in use?

Whenever you don’t absolutely need it, you should go ahead and turn it off. Minimizing your Bluetooth usage minimizes your exposure to very real vulnerabilities. You might end up flipping the switch fairly often to use Bluetooth headphones. But you likely don’t use Bluetooth most of the time.

Can my phone be hacked through Bluetooth?

If you keep Wi-Fi and Bluetooth active, hackers can see what networks you’ve connected to before, spoof them and trick your phone into connecting to Wi-Fi and Bluetooth devices that hackers carry around. Once connected to your phone, hackers can bombard your device with malware, steal data or spy on you.
